How to Deactivate a Credit

Written by Rez

When a customer selects a Shop Now or Shop Later credit, a new gift card product order is generated in Shopify. Sometimes, you may need to deactivate the credit so it can’t be used, for example, if the customer changes their mind and wants a refund.

Additionally, after deactivating the credit, ensure that a manual refund is issued for the corresponding amount. Do not process the return through Swap, as this would resend the gift card to the customer.

Troubleshooting Missing Gift Cards

If a gift card appears to be missing after a refund:

  1. Search for the gift card in Shopify to confirm its existence.

  2. If the gift card exists, verify that it was emailed to the customer.

  3. Ask the customer to check their Spam or Junk folder in case the email was filtered.


Issuing a Refund After Deactivation

Once a gift card is deactivated, you may need to issue a refund. Shopify may restrict refunds to the original payment method used for the order. If part of the order was paid with a gift card and Shopify does not allow refunding the remaining amount to the original method, you can:

  • Add store credit (account credit) to the customer’s account.

  • Issue a new gift card for the remaining amount.

Deactivating a Credit

Follow these steps to deactivate a credit:

  1. Log in to Shopify and, on the left side menu, go to Products → Gift cards.

  2. On the Gift cards page, search for the name of the customer who was issued the credit.

  3. Check the box next to the gift card you want to deactivate.

  4. At the bottom of the page, click the Deactivate selected gift card button.

  5. On the pop-up that appears, click the red Deactivate button.

    ⚠️ You cannot undo the deactivation of a gift card.

  6. The gift card will now show as deactivated and won’t be able to be redeemed.
